Babcock & Wilcox: Data Center Momentum Propels Stock Surge
This article provides an in-depth analysis of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ises, Inc.'s recent stock performance, highlighting the factors contributing to its significant surge and offering an investment perspective on its future prospects.

Unleashing Potential: Babcock & Wilcox's Strategic Leap into Data Center Energy

Babcock & Wilcox Experiences Remarkable Stock Appreciation

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ises, Inc. (BW) recently witnessed an impressive surge in its stock value, with shares climbing by almost 41%. This significant increase followed the company's upward revision of its EBITDA forecasts, driven by substantial new contracts in the data center energy sector.

The Driving Force: Elevated Backlog from Data Center Projects

The core reason behind BW's improved financial outlook and subsequent stock rally is the considerable expansion of its project backlog, particularly from innovative data center energy initiatives. This indicates a robust demand for its solutions in this rapidly growing market segment.

Sustained Growth Ahead: A Fundamental Catalyst for Future Performance

Analysts suggest that the current re-rating of BW's stock is not merely a short-term fluctuation but rather a reflection of a fundamental shift in its business trajectory. The strong catalyst provided by data center projects is anticipated to ensure ongoing positive momentum for the company.

Preferred Shares Also Riding the Wave of Positive Outlook

In addition to the common stock, Babcock & Wilcox's Series A Preferred Shares (BW.PR.A) are also noted as benefiting from this period of positive market sentiment and operational success, offering an alternative avenue for investors to participate in the company's growth.
